The Role

We would like to appoint a professor with an international research profile, ideally in either Special Educational Needs and Inclusion or Teacher Education, to become the Director of the Centre for Educational Research and Innovation (CERI) within the Institute of Education. We will also welcome applications from individuals whose research profile fits closely with CERI’s other areas of expertise.

  • Research in CERI has major strengths in Special Education Needs and Inclusion and contains within it the renowned International Centre for Guidance Studies (iCeGS).
  • Technical and Vocational Education and Training and Higher Education Policy are other areas of significance, each led by one of our professors.
  • Our research in evidence-based teaching and educational leadership is growing and we have an ambition to develop and grow this research. This will support and held build our excellent teacher education practice: we were graded ‘Outstanding’ for both Primary and Further Education ITE provision in the Ofsted inspection of 2015.

This professorial appointee will be part of the senior leadership team of the Institute of Education and will report to the Head of the Institute of Education and will be responsible for the strategic leadership of research across the Institute of Education.
